455 | /* This function handles relaxing for the mn10200. | |
456 | ||
4cc11e76 | 457 | There are quite a few relaxing opportunities available on the mn10200: |
252b5132 RH |
458 | |
459 | * jsr:24 -> jsr:16 2 bytes | |
460 | ||
461 | * jmp:24 -> jmp:16 2 bytes | |
462 | * jmp:16 -> bra:8 1 byte | |
463 | ||
464 | * If the previous instruction is a conditional branch | |
465 | around the jump/bra, we may be able to reverse its condition | |
466 | and change its target to the jump's target. The jump/bra | |
467 | can then be deleted. 2 bytes | |
468 | ||
469 | * mov abs24 -> mov abs16 2 byte savings | |
470 | ||
471 | * Most instructions which accept imm24 can relax to imm16 2 bytes | |
472 | - Most instructions which accept imm16 can relax to imm8 1 byte | |
473 | ||
474 | * Most instructions which accept d24 can relax to d16 2 bytes | |
475 | - Most instructions which accept d16 can relax to d8 1 byte | |
476 | ||
477 | abs24, imm24, d24 all look the same at the reloc level. It | |
478 | might make the code simpler if we had different relocs for | |
479 | the various relaxable operand types. | |
a7c10850 | 480 | |
252b5132 RH |
481 | We don't handle imm16->imm8 or d16->d8 as they're very rare |
482 | and somewhat more difficult to support. */ | |
